England go into the opening test match of the summer against the West Indies, determined to still be holding on their number 1 ranking tag, come the end of August, when South Africa would have also tried to beat the hosts in their back yard....

With six test matches ahead of them, England knew a good start against the West Indies at Lord's, will hold them in good stead when South Africa come and try to wrestle the title of top test team, from them.

It promises to be an excellent summer of cricket, given South Africa are number 2 in the test rankings presently. Even more criminal then, that there is only three test matches against them! Instead we have to put up with a ridiculous five match ODI series with Australia!

But, that is all for later, and given the hideous cold conditions around the country at the moment, it must mean the start of the International season at home, with the West Indies at Lord's being the opening bout, best wrap up warm up boys!

Most of the focus for the three match series, will be on England captain Andrew Strauss, and his poor form with the bat, which has led to questions over his role in the side.

A quick fire opening hundred will put all those doubts to bed for the summer, and England are expected to play with six batsmen, and four bowlers, with Tim Bresnan getting the nod over Steve Finn.

Probable Team: Strauss (C), Cook, Trott, Pietersen, Bell, Bairstow, Prior (WKT), Bresnan, Broad, Swann, Anderson

Jonnny Bairstow will gain his first test cap for England, with Ravi Bopara ruled out through injury, come on England!

First Test: England v West Indies Venue: Lord's Date: 17-21 May
